Orpheus Rhapsodie is a quirky blend of comedy and drama that presents a unique take on the Orpheus myth. The film’s pacing is a bit erratic, which somehow complements its offbeat tone. You’ve got this young woman, played with a mix of whimsy and vulnerability, who aspires to create a film about 'Orpheus in the Underworld,' but fate has a darkly humorous twist in store. Falling into a well and getting stuck on Earth doesn’t seem like the ideal setup for a comedy, but the lively craftsman from Berlin she meets brings an unexpected energy. The practical effects are charmingly low-key, which adds to its distinctive indie aesthetic. It’s all about the tension between aspiration and existential limbo, making it quite a curious watch.
